I'm converting a bogen K10 into a guitar amp. It's sounding really good by itself now.

What I've done so far is bypass the low impedance transformer and run the guitar signal direct to the .33uf cap that feeds the input into the 6au6. I also installed a 3 wire, grounded power cable now. That got rid of most of the hum.

I've got the hum/noise down to an acceptable level, except when I try to use it with another tube amp.

For example, if I use a stereo chorus foot pedal, has one input from guitar, two outputs, the K10 hums horribly loud. The other amp is an old one which has the "ground" switch, but it doesn't matter which way I switch it . It also has the 3 wire grounded power line.

Any ideas about what else to try? The amp sounds really good by itself. Like an old Marshall, only not as loud.
